When is the best time to go to the Bahamas?

There is practically year-round sunshine in the Bahamas and with an average temperature between 26 and 32° C, the heat is definitely on the program. The entire year presents a good time to visit the Bahamas. However, as the period from mid-December to late April is the peak tourist season, expect to have crowds on the beaches and encumbering other attractions. If you like the excitement of the cheering crowds, arrange for your stay to coincide with the period of Junkanoo, a party linked to the Bahamian culture that causes a large influx of tourists. The rest of the year, beaches and tourist attractions are less crowded except during the Easter season and Pentecost Monday, as Bahamians take advantage of these holidays for a picnic with the family. The period between May and November is certainly more rainy, but the rains are not sufficient enough to dissuade or to prevent anyone from enjoying the day, having fun and relaxing.

Climate and Weather in the Bahamas

A true little paradise, lost in the middle of the Atlantic Ocean and close to the United States, Haiti and the island of Cuba, the Bahamas benefit from a pleasant weather and sunshine for the greater part of the time. The 700 islands of the archipelago, located just one hour from Miami, benefit from a minimum of seven hours of sunshine throughout the winter and nothing short of nine hours in spring and early summer. With very mild temperatures in winter (around 16-17° C) and hot, but bearable temperatures in the summer (no more than 32° C), it would be a shame to deprive anyone of a small passage through the Bahamas when looking for lenient and warm weather.

The rest of the year, between the months of June and October, it rains about every other day but especially at night or in the evening, which fortunately does not spoil your stay. If you desire to visit, know that the best time to enjoy the best climate of the Bahamas is generally from April to August, with pleasant temperatures and strong sunlight.

Lenient, the climate of the Bahamas is characterized by the presence of the Gulf Stream as well as a large quantity of coral reefs that protect the eastern shores of the islands from hurricanes, just as they do in the capital, Nassau. It is also the southern cities, such as Abraham's Bay or Matthew Town, that are most affected by these natural disasters. The hurricane season, for its part, ranges from June to October and the risk for cyclones can sometimes extend to mid-November, depending on the year.

Peak visitor numbers and tourist seasons in the Bahamas

Find out when Bahamas has its high tourist season (the period when the influx of tourists is highest) and off-peak tourist season using our data and figures.

Tourist seasons in the Bahamas

The months with low numbers of tourists are: March, May, June, September, October and November. The number of visitors to Bahamas is high in: January, February, April, July, August and December.

  • Very low season in the Bahamas: May, September and October.
  • Low season in the Bahamas: March, June and November.
  • High season in the Bahamas: January, February, April and July.
  • Peak season in the Bahamas: August and December.

Average price for flights to the Bahamas

A return flight between New York City and Nassau is generally cheaper if you go in september ($ 379 on average): this is the best time for travellers on a tight budget. In contrast, you may end up paying $ 219 more for your airline ticket to Nassau if you go in april.
